When deciding between commercial and recreational lifeboats, it's important to understand the main element differences in design, features, and intended use. Commercial life boats are usually better quality, designed to deal with extreme conditions, and are equipped with advanced safety systems. On one other hand, recreational lifeboats are often smaller and easier to take care of, catering to personal sailing needs. Commercial lifeboats are designed to generally meet stringent international safety standards, particularly for larger vessels like oil rigs or cargo ships. These lifeboat and rescue boat options often include features like reinforced hulls, automatic deployment systems, and enhanced survival equipment. Commercial lifeboats are designed for durability and longevity, ensuring they can perform under the harshest conditions. In comparison, recreational life boats focus more on portability, ease of use, and comfort. These life boats available focus on smaller vessels, such as for instance personal yachts or sailboats, and are designed for shorter trips where emergency response times may be quicker. Although they could lack the advanced options that come with commercial lifeboats, recreational lifeboats are still designed with essential safety features such as for example buoyancy aids, manual or automatic release systems, and basic emergency supplies.
